> We are seeing sensitive cache data being output in ignite debug logging. I've 
> tracked it down to at least two places:
> 1. GridToStringBuilder uses reflection to print all fields in cache objects 
> that are not annotated with @GridToStringExclude
> 2. GridCacheMapEntry does a direct toString() call on the value objects in a 
> debug log
> As a fabric platform, we won't always have control over the object classes 
> being added to/retrieved from the cache.
> We must always assume that all keys and values are sensitive and should not 
> be outputted in logs except in local debugging situations. To this end, we 
> need a configuration option (turned OFF by default) that allows keys/values 
> to be written to log messages.
